A Message from Mrs. Hoke
Hello Panda Parents,
Today we conducted our first “Lockdown Drill”. Though we are not able to communicate in advance about these drills, we want you to understand the importance of them in our community. This type of drill will secure the school building and shelter all students, staff, and visitors inside the building. The purpose of this drill is to keep the students safe from any danger outside or inside the building. During a “lockdown drill” all classroom doors, hallway doors, and entry doors are locked and will remain locked until the danger or issue is removed. To enable everyone to remain safe, no one will be allowed to enter the building or leave the building until the authorities authorize such a release.
In addition to the Lockdown drills, we practice monthly fire drills. In the spring we will also practice a Severe Weather drill that will be scheduled in the month of March.
Please remember that these safety practice drills are done to help maintain a safe place to learn and work. Please be prepared to reassure your student about the importance of these drills this evening, as they may have questions from today’s drill.
